The degree of disputants' trust for a mediator can be determined by looking at the previous relationships between a given moderator and the events. Bercovitch's data (see Bercovitch and Houston 1993) distinguishes previous relationships in between moderators and disputants along five measurements - no previous relationship, different bloc, exact same bloc as one celebration, exact same bloc as both parties, and mixed connection. Right here we think about the initial three and the last measurement to be indicative of reduced degree of disputants' count on, while the 4th measurement to be indicative of a high level of trust. Moderators that come from the exact same organization or partnership are bound to have common rate of interests or common concepts, and a level of rely on each various other. Just how to address a party wall dispute?
If agreement between the two celebrations can not be reached this begins the disagreement resolution procedure. This will certainly require you to appoint a land surveyor to act upon your behalf to determine a Celebration Wall surface Award. Depending upon whether or not your neighbour has responded, you might have the ability to concur the consultation of a joint land surveyor.
